So here we are, Dcova Café located under the mighty roof of majestic Logan Heritage, standing firmly along Bishop Street in Penang.

 

 


Undeniably, the astounding built and Victorian architecture first captured my attention, especially that spherical arch roof bearing DCOVA on the top.


 

The café interior is also beautifully adorned with light pastel chromes, dangling light bulbs to add some warm ambiance, subtly highlighted by many ocean-inspired paintings liberally hanging on the side wall where the stairs leading up to the upper floor.






Simple floral and understatedly design but suffice to provide you that cozy shelter for you to rest awhile and refresh up over some lights bites of grubs and drinks.





GULA MELAKA CHEESECAKE (MYR 11.90)
Smooth and wobbly palm sugar-infused custard on the top layer, light and not too rich. However, I prefer it to be creamier for that engaging indulgence, just personal preference (=

By décor, it’s really a nice café gateaux pates at the neighbourhood where you could easily bask in sensuously and yummily with their coffee, cakes and pastas while serenading with melodious tunes at the background.




Overall, cakes and coffee are decent, we enjoyed the lovely atmosphere accentuated with some aesthetic elements. Address: 4, Lebuh Bishop, George Town, 10200 George Town, Pulau Pinang, Malaysia
Contact: +60 4-261 3121
Operation hours: Mon- Thu & Sun (10am – 10pm)
                              Fri – Sat (10am – 12am)
